Our migrant summer visitor, the Rufous Hummingbird, is going to get my vote for the most photogenic bird of the summer. His iridescent throat feathers are brown when he's in the shade, but when the light shines on them, they are bright orange, fading to green along the sides. He's been a very frequent visitor, acting more and more territorial all the time, chasing away the Black-chinned Hummingbirds who mistakenly thought they owned the feeder.
